Course Overview

This programme is designed for graduate engineers in naval architecture, offshore engineering, mechanical engineering and other related disciplines who wish to acquire advanced knowledge in a broad range of subjects of ship and offshore technologies.

This two-year course is offered jointly with the Hamburg University of Technology (TUHH), Germany's newest and most successful university. Year 1 is completed at Strathclyde, and Year 2 is in Hamburg. The award is made in the name of both universities.

Before starting Year 2 in Hamburg, you can complete an intensive German language course. This is offered as a four-week summer school in August or as a three-week course in October.

General Eligibility

Academic requirements

Typically a first-class or second-class honours degree (or international equivalent) in a marine or marine-related engineering subject. Knowledge of structural mechanics, hydrostatics, fluid dynamics, ship resistance, propulsion, and ship design is essential.
